How do I choose a trustworthy moving company

In certain situations, the cost of the service increases as more people are required. A six-person moving crew, for instance, might be more expensive than a three-person crew. For instance, packing your belongings is a labor-intensive job that can take days and save you thousands. Some long-distance moving companies base their quotes on the number of movers needed to finish the job. It is important to consider a company's reputation. Established movers with a solid reputation in the community, years of dependable service, and good reviews frequently charge a little more than their less seasoned rivals.

Higher costs are frequently indicative of professionalism, effectiveness, and a lower chance of delays or damage. The size of your home and the volume of items you're moving directly affect the price. Expect the cost to increase if you have a collection of delicate artwork, a large sectional sofa, or a grand piano because these items require additional maintenance and equipment.

Most moving companies offer customers supplemental insurance in case something happens to your belongings during a move. Movers assess the number of items, their weight, and the space they occupy in the truck. A four-bedroom home in a neighborhood like Cabin John takes more time and effort than a small one-bedroom apartment in Bethesda's busy downtown. Bethesda is home to a variety of residential areas, historic neighborhoods, and bustling business streets. There might be time limits on loading and unloading, or permits for big trucks, depending on where you're moving.
